I got mine from Advance Auto in 2017. The only problem is that they were both the same length when the passengers side should be an inch or so shorter. I had to use a spacer at the end of the p/s cable (at the caliper) to correct this.
 
Careful with the rock auto cables. Last year I ordered both driver and passenger E-brake cables for my 1g AWD. The driver side was correct but the passenger side was for a totally different vehicle. I don’t know if it was mislabeled in the box or they just put the wrong cable in the box. But they did not have an alternate part number for it. I ended up having to get it locally from O’Reilly’s for twice the cost
